About Cuiyun He

Cuiyun He is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, General Materials Science, Condensed Matter Physics, Materials Chemistry and Aerospace Engineering, having authored 27 papers that have together received 491 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Intermetallics and Advanced Alloy Properties (17 papers), Metallurgical and Alloy Processes (15 papers), Rare-earth and actinide compounds (10 papers), Aluminum Alloy Microstructure Properties (6 papers), Magnesium Alloys: Properties and Applications (5 papers), Aluminum Alloys Composites Properties (4 papers), Magnetic Properties of Alloys (4 papers) and Inorganic Chemistry and Materials (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in General Materials Science (114 citations), Mechanical Engineering (417 citations), Aerospace Engineering (157 citations), Ceramics and Composites (27 citations) and Materials Chemistry (207 citations). Cuiyun He has collaborated with scholars based in China, Germany and Austria. Frequent co-authors include Frank Stein, Yong Du, Honghui Xu, Martin Palm, Shuhong Liu, N. Dupin, Hailin Chen, Julius C. Schuster, J. C. Schuster and Oleg Prymak.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Alloys and Compounds, Calphad, International Journal of Materials Research (formerly Zeitschrift fuer Metallkunde), Journal of Phase Equilibria and Diffusion and Intermetallics.
